Abstract

The utility model discloses an automatic turning device of wind generating set base belongs to wind power generation technical field. An automatic turnover device for a base of a wind generating set comprises a bottom plate, wherein a supporting base is arranged at the top of the bottom plate, a circular sliding groove is formed in the surface of the top of the supporting base, the circular sliding groove is connected with two groups of sliding blocks in a sliding mode, supporting rods are connected to the tops of the sliding blocks, a connecting block is arranged on the surface of each supporting rod, a fixed block is connected to the surface of one side, away from the supporting rods, of each connecting block, a shell is connected to one side, away from the connecting blocks, of; the utility model discloses effectively solved wind direction change when wind power generation and leaded to the problem that generating efficiency descends, avoided taking place because of the condition that wind direction change back generating efficiency reduces, be favorable to improving wind power generation's efficiency, orientation that simultaneously can automatically regulated aerogenerator reduces artificial operation, reduces operating personnel's operating pressure, improves work efficiency.

Detailed Description
The technical solutions in the embodiments of the present invention will be described clearly and completely with reference to the accompanying dr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, not all embodiments.
In the description of the present invention, it is to be understood that the terms "upper", "lower", "front", "rear", "left", "right", "top", "bottom", "inner", "outer", and the like indicate orientations or positional relationships based on the orientations or positional relationships shown in the drawings, and are only for convenience of description and simplicity of description, and do not indicate or imply that the device or element being referred to must have a particular orientation, be constructed and operated in a particular orientation, and therefore, should not be construed as limiting the present invention.
Referring to fig. 1-3, an automatic turning device for a base of a wind generating set comprises a bottom plate 1, a supporting base 2 is arranged on the top of the bottom plate 1, a circular sliding groove 3 is arranged on the surface of the top of the supporting base 2, two groups of sliding blocks 4 are connected with the circular sliding groove 3 in a sliding manner, supporting rods 5 are connected to the top of each group of sliding blocks 4, the device can rotate by matching the circular sliding groove 3 with the two groups of sliding blocks 4 and the supporting rods 5, and can support a shell 8, so that the stability of the device is improved, a limiting shaft 15 is arranged on one side surface of the supporting rod 5, which is far away from a connecting block 6, a limiting handle 16 is connected to one side surface of the limiting shaft 15, which is far away from the supporting rod 5, the height of the device can be fixed by matching the limiting shaft 15 with the limiting handle 16, the surface of one side of the connecting block 6, which is far away from the supporting rod 5, is connected with a fixed block 7, one side of the fixed block 7, which is far away from the connecting block 6, is connected with a shell 8, the bottom of the shell 8 is connected with a rotating shaft 10, the bottom of the rotating shaft 10 is provided with a rotating motor 9, the top of the shell 8 is provided with a wind direction detector 12, the surface of the wind direction detector 12 is provided with a wind inlet 13, the surface of the wind inlet 13 is provided with a wind filtering plate, the top of the wind direction detector 12 is provided with a controller 14, the wind direction detector 12 is electrically connected with the rotating motor 9 through a circuit 11 wound on the surface of the shell 8, the wind direction detector 12 is matched with the circuit 11, the rotating motor 9 and the rotating shaft 10, so that the device can adjust the turnover angle according to the wind direction, improve the power generation efficiency of the, the working efficiency of staff is improved, a power generation device 18 is arranged on the surface of one end of the shell 8, a rotating shaft 19 is rotatably connected to the surface of the power generation device 18, and a plurality of groups of fan blades 20 are arranged on the surface of the rotating shaft 19.
The utility model provides a theory of operation: at first remove assigned position with this device through a plurality of locking universal wheels 17 of group, then through spacing 15 cooperation limit handle 16, make this device can fixed height, be favorable to improving the stability of this device, later cooperate two sets of sliding blocks 4 and bracing piece 5 through circular spout 3, make this device can rotate, play the supporting role to shell 8 simultaneously, at last through wind direction detector 12 cooperation circuit 11, rotating motor 9 and axis of rotation 10, make this device can be according to wind direction adjustment rotation angle, improve the generating efficiency of this device, reduce staff's operation simultaneously.
